We use the POS system and also the Proposal system for weddings and events and everything is integrated. The proposal system lets us create detailed quotes with photos and costing tools so we know how much to charge, and we can keep track of bookings, email clients, accept payments via online credit card links etc. The delivery manager creates routes, maps them for you, and has all the delivery confirmation functionality (without stupid penalties if you don't confirm). The POS and Website portal lets me make changes to our website immediately. I can add, change, rework categories, change pricing etc, and all integrates into the same POS pages. (not a separate system). This system lets us run our flower shop as we want it, not as someone else makes you run it. We LOVE this.
